What is the purpose of BUPERSINST 1070.27B?
To provide guidance for determining which
documents should be submitted to Navy Personnel Command (NAVPERSCOM) for filing in officer and enlisted permanent personnel records.
What are the references for BUPERSINST 1070.27B?
MILPERSMAN 1070-020, OFFICER PERMANENT PERSONNEL RECORDS;
MILPERSMAN 1070-080, ENLISTED PERMANENT PERSONNEL RECORDS
What is BUPERSINST 1070.27B?
DOCUMENT SUBMISSION GUIDELINES FOR THE ELECTRONIC
MILITARY PERSONNEL RECORDS SYSTEM (EMPRS)
Who controls the official
personnel records of current and former members of U.S. Navy and Naval Navy Reserve, maintaining these records in electronic format in the Electronic Military Personnel Records System (EMPRS)?
NAVPERSCOM (PERS-312)
What type of documents are kept in EMPRS?
Documents that might
influence a member’s career and benefits are retained.
What is EMPRS mailing address?
NAVY PERSONNEL COMMAND (PERS- 312C)
5720 INTEGRITY DRIVE
MILLINGTON TN 38055-3120
What are the principal personnel identifiers
used throughout EMPRS?
Name and SSN; If necessary, write the member's name
and SSN in the top, left-hand corner of each document submitted.
T/F: Information pertaining to a third party, and only information pertaining to the individual are permitted unless it required by the document's governing directive.
True
T/F: Unless it meets these
standards, third-party personal information on a third-party,
such as, most often SSN, home addresses, phone number, and dates/places of birth shall be redacted (completely blacked-out) from documents before forwarding to NAVPERSCOM.
True
When you have a document that needs to be filed in EMPRS and pertains to multiple members what is to be done?
If the
document contains multiple names, or pertains to multiple
members, submit a separate copy for filing in the record of each
individual involved with the member's name and SSN underlined,
or annotated in the upper right hand corner of each page,
totally obscuring privacy information pertaining to other
members on the documents.
